SIU OBTAINS SPECIAL TRIBUNAL ORDER FREEZING ASSETS OF KZN WOMAN WHO BENEFITED FROM R18 MILLION IN FRAUDULENT UIF TERS CLAIMS

The Special Investigating Unit (SIU) has obtained an order from the Special Tribunal to freeze the assets of a KwaZulu-Natal businesswoman. Another Brief Appearance For Vaal Scholar Transport Crash Driver

The driver of the minibus taxi that collided with a side-tipper truck on the R553 in Vanderbijlpark earlier this year made another brief appearance in the Vanderbijlpark Regional Court on Wednesday morning.
